Gespeaker is a GTK+ frontend for eSpeak and mbrola. It allows to play a text in many languages with settings for voice, pitch, volume, speed and word gap. The text played can also be recorded to WAV file.

Since version 0.6 it supports mbrola voices, it will require mbrola package and one or more mbrola voices from Debian repository or Ubuntu Trucchi repository.

Multiple languages are supported, currently English, Italian, French and Spanish. It works well with both Gnome, XFCE, LXDE environments.

Installation

Just download the deb package and install with this command:

sudo dpkg -i PACKAGENAME

Then find Gespeaker under Applications -> Sound & Video menu.

Enable enhanced voice support

Default voices are scrannel, to get a more realistic speech need install mbrola package.

mbrola is not in the official repositories, so add following:

sudo wget -O /etc/apt/sources.list.d/ubuntutrucchi.list http://www.ubuntutrucchi.it/repository/ubuntutrucchi.list

wget -O - http://www.ubuntutrucchi.it/repository/ubuntutrucchi.asc | sudo apt-key add -

sudo apt-get update

Now install the mbrola support:

sudo apt-get install mbrola

then one or more voice packages must be installed from the following table:

Description Package name
Afrikaans male mbrola-af1
Brazilian Portuguese male mbrola-br3
Croatian male mbrola-cr1
Czech male mbrola-cz2
German male mbrola-de6
German female mbrola-de7
British English male mbrola-en1
Spanish male mbrola-es1
French female mbrola-fr4
Greek male mbrola-gr2
Hungarian male mbrola-hu1
Indonesian male mbrola-id1
Italian male mbrola-it3
Italian female mbrola-it4
Latin male mbrola-la1
Dutch male mbrola-nl2
Polish female mbrola-pl1
European Portuguese female mbrola-pt1
Romanian male mbrola-ro1
Swedish male mbrola-sw1
Swedish female mbrola-sw2
American English female mbrola-us1
American English male mbrola-us2

Install a package language with:

sudo apt-get install mbrola-us2

This will install the American English male voice for mbrola.

Finally, you can choose the voice in Language box under Base settings by drop-down menu(See the picture 1.)
